Air India has launched a gift card scheme, called Air India Gift Cards, for those looking to gift memorable experiences to their siblings this Rakshanbandhan.

If you are also looking for gift ideas for your brother or sister, you may explore gift card options by Air India.

Let's take a look at the gift options provided by the airline.

Take on the World: You may select your favourite location, whether domestic or foreign, and tailor your travel experience with various booking choices.
Festive Season Favourite: From Rakhi to Diwali, Air India Gift Cards make the perfect gift for every occasion, providing a novel alternative to traditional presents.
Effortless Gifting: Purchase e-cards online in seconds, with amount ranging from Rs 1,000 to Rs 2,00,000, and plan easy delivery or immediate gifting.
Unmatched Flexibility: Gift cards may be used to pay for flights, additional luggage, seat selection, and other add-ons, giving you ultimate control over your trip.
Multiple Uses: Spread the excitement across several journeys or utilise them all at once - the option is theirs!

How to buy the Air India gift card 

Step 1: Go to https://giftcards.airindia.com/en-in/gift-cards/anniversary.
Step 2: Choose an occasion from four options given.
Step 3: Fill in the amount and quantity of gift cards.
Step 4: Then select the delivery option: Send as a gift or buy for yourself.
Step 5: Pick a delivery date.

Here's how you can customise your gift card

1- Choose a background theme.
2- Fill in the sender's details.
3- Also, put in the receiver's details.
4- Preview your gift card before making payment.
5- If everything is okay, go ahead with payment options.
